Choose the Right First Aid Ice Pack

AEROCOOLā„¢ Instant Ice Packs are single-use cold packs that activate quickly without refrigeration. This makes them practical for first aid kits, vehicles, sports bags and other situations where access to ice or a freezer may be limited.

Choose between:

  • 80 g instant ice packs for a compact, lightweight option suited to smaller first aid kits and portable supplies.
  • 240 g instant ice packs when greater coverage is required for larger injury sites such as limbs, joints or torso areas.
  • Bulk packs for organisations that need to maintain a larger supply, including a carton of 96 x 80 g packs or a box of 32 x 240 g packs.

Each AEROCOOLā„¢ option is single use and disposable, so there is no need to clean or refreeze the pack after use.

Cold Packs for Workplaces, Schools and Sport

Instant cold packs can be useful wherever minor sprains, strains, bruises and soft tissue injuries may occur. Because AEROCOOLā„¢ packs do not require refrigeration before activation, they can be stored with other first aid supplies until needed.

Individual packs suit smaller kits and occasional use, while the bulk 32-pack and 96-pack formats can help workplaces, schools, sporting clubs and medical facilities maintain a ready supply for higher-demand environments.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a first aid cold pack used for?

First aid cold packs are designed to provide localised cooling after minor injuries such as sprains, strains, bruises and other soft tissue injuries. Follow the instructions supplied with the product when applying cold therapy.

Do AEROCOOLā„¢ instant ice packs need to be refrigerated?

No. The AEROCOOLā„¢ Instant Ice Packs in this collection are designed to activate without refrigeration, making them suitable for storage in first aid kits, vehicles, workplaces and sporting supplies.

What is the difference between the 80 g and 240 g ice packs?

The 80 g AEROCOOLā„¢ pack is a smaller, lighter option that suits compact kits and portable use. The 240 g pack provides greater coverage and is designed for larger injury sites such as limbs, joints and torso areas.

Are these first aid ice packs reusable?

The AEROCOOLā„¢ Instant Ice Packs are single-use products. They are designed to be disposed of after use rather than cleaned, refrozen or reused.

Can I buy first aid cold packs in bulk?

Yes. The range includes AEROCOOLā„¢ 80 g Instant Ice Packs in a carton of 96 and 240 g Instant Ice Packs in a box of 32. These formats are intended for organisations and environments that require a larger ongoing supply.

What are COOL RELIEFā„¢ Cold Gel Patches?

COOL RELIEFā„¢ Cold Gel Patches are ready-to-use cooling patches supplied in a pouch of six. They provide a cooling effect without water, ice or refrigeration and are designed for minor injuries, headaches, fever and muscle discomfort.
